As artificial intelligence increasingly influences electoral processes, voters are turning to chatbots for ballot guidance. However, concerns mount over potential political manipulation, particularly regarding government control over AI responses. This emerging trend raises critical questions about democratic integrity, algorithmic bias, and whether citizens can trust unregulated AI systems during crucial voting periods. Expert analysis reveals the risks of delegating civic decisions to technology without proper oversight mechanisms in place.
